MINING - JAKARTA. Indonesia's mining ministry has issued a new regulation that shortens the validity of mining production quotas to one year from three years, a move intended to offer the government more control over output levels and support commodity prices. 

The change will be effective immediately, the ministry said when it published the regulation on Tuesday. Quotas for 2025 remain valid but miners will need to re-apply for quotas previously issued for 2026 and 2027.
